> The object's id() (address) is the key.  Else only hashable objects
> could be pickled.

Hmmm, I see.

It occurs to me that what you really want here is a special
kind of dictionary that uses "is" instead of "==" to compare
key values.

Or is that what was meant by an "identity dictionary"?
